Abstract

As an alternative, the voltage data of Kurita et al. recently published on galvanic cells with commercial α‐Al2O3 as a solid electrolyte and with O2, H2O/α‐Al2O3 as well as H2, H2O/α‐Al2O3 as electrodes can be quantitatively described by assuming that α‐Al2O3 represents a mixed sodium ionic–electronic conductor rather than a protonic–electronic conductor. From the evaluation of the experimental data, numerical values for the p‐type electronic conduction parameter are obtained that agree sufficiently well with the data known to date for the sodium ion conductor Na‐beta‐Al2O3.
